What was once one of the most beautiful, isolated drives in Nevada is now among the most harrowing due to an endless stream of visitors and unfettered tourism development. Highway 28 winds along the east shore of Lake Tahoe. This narrow road rises to 50 feet above the Lake’s surface of 6,225 feet.

July 29, 1976 NYT The Treasury Department is considering issuing a new smaller $1 coin primarily for use in vendine machines. In size and weight, the new coin would be between the 25-cent and 50‐cent coins. It probably would be thinner than either of those. www.nytimes.com/1976/07/29/a...

July 28, 1936 NYT Hermann Goering gave a luncheon in Berlin for Colonel Charles Lindbergh and presented to Lindbergh an emblem of the German Aero Club, a silver pin representing a wing with a swastika, thereby making Lindbergh the youngest honorary member of that club www.nytimes.com/1936/07/29/a...

GEN. GOERING HOST TO THE LINDBERGHS; Reich Air Minister and Wife Entertain Them at Luncheon to Noted Aviators in Palace. (Published 1936)Entertains Col and Mrs Lindbergh at luncheonwww.nytimes.comSon of Sandor

Apr 30, 1941 #WWII NYT Stimson Permits Lindbergh to Quit. "That leads me to wonder whether he is returning his decoration to Mr. Hitler." The decoration referred to was the Order of the German Eagle, which was presented to Lindbergh by Field Marshal Goering in Berlin www.nytimes.com/1941/04/30/a...

Dad's Fighter Group that landed in New Guinea 84 years ago this month and was first to land on Japan. Maj. Alex Carmona assumed command of Misawa Air Base’s 35th Air Maintenance Squadron during a July 17 activation ceremony, according to an unsigned email Friday from the 35th Fighter Wing.

Stars and Stripes

Misawa Air Base in northeastern Japan activated a new maintenance squadron this month to support its growing fleet of F-35A Lightning II stealth fighters as the installation phases out its F-16s.

On this day in 1896, a post office opened on Mike and Eliza Fallon’s ranch. This post office is a major reason the City of Fallon has its name, even though the Fallons themselves were not here long.

#WWII The only sign of its historical significance was a rock on the pavement from the Mauthausen concentration camp with the inscription "Never ​again fascism" that does not mention Hitler. Austria's government hopes will prevent it serving as a place of ‌pilgrimage for neo-Nazis.

Reuters

Hitler's birthplace begins new life as a police station reut.rs/4wjcrdi
